Compact fluorescence sensor with silicon photomultiplier and neural network enhancement for real-time total organic carbon monitoring in water
Key Points
Real-time monitoring effectively measures total organic carbon in water, improving detection capabilities.
Key evidence indicates a sensitivity of 0.1 mg/L for total organic carbon detection using the sensor.
Analysis using a fluorescence sensor integrated with a silicon photomultiplier and neural network improves accuracy.
